PERSONAL BAGGAGE
RESTRICTED
(a) Those travelling in the RAF VC10 aircraft can take with them up to 66 lbs of personal baggage.
(b) The free baggage entitlement for those travelling by scheduled services is as follows:-
First Class Economy Class
66 lbs 44 lbs
(c) All those travelling by RAF VC10 should see that their suitcases are unlocked at RAF Brize Norton for the customary security check, please.
(d) Butane gas lighter refills and matches other than safety ones may not be taken in the RAF aircraft; certain aerosol sprays, eg hairspray, toiletries and shaving cream are now accepted on RAF flights, provided that they are not used on the aircraft. Any electrical items must be disconnected from their batteries.

INSURANCE
(a) Baggage
The insurance of baggage at the expense of HMG is not permissible. In the case of loss of personal baggage while travelling or while in receipt of subsistence allowance, claims may be submitted up to a maximum of £200 (no one article to exceed £50) provided that the loss. is not covered by an existing policy.
(b) Personal
Those travelling on the RAF VC10 are advised to check whether their personal insurance policies provide cover for travel by non-commercial flights and to consult their insurers if they are in any doubt about their position. At present, claims on HMG for compensation are subject to a liability limit of £25,000.
